Understanding Trauma

Trauma occurs when a person experiences or witnesses an event that causes deep distress and overwhelms their ability to cope. It can result from a wide range of experiences, including physical and emotional abuse, natural disasters, accidents, combat exposure, or loss of a loved one. Trauma may not always be immediately visible, but its effects can ripple through a person’s emotional and mental health long after the event has passed.

Trauma affects everyone differently, and its impact can vary depending on factors such as the individual’s age, support system, and resilience. Understanding trauma is essential in addressing its root causes and guiding individuals on their healing journey.

Signs and Symptoms of Trauma

The symptoms of trauma can manifest in various ways, often affecting a person’s thoughts, emotions, and behaviors. These symptoms can be disruptive, but with the right treatment, individuals can process their trauma and move forward with a renewed sense of control and peace. Common signs include:
  • Repeated, distressing memories or flashbacks of the traumatic event.
  • Steering clear of situations, people, or places that trigger reminders of the trauma.
  • Difficulty feeling emotions or connecting with others, leading to social withdrawal.
  • Heightened anxiety, irritability, difficulty sleeping, or being easily startled.
  • Feelings of depression, anger, or intense mood fluctuations.
  • Fatigue, headaches, or unexplained aches and pains.
